The Ultimate Guide to Choosing the Perfect Freestanding Bathroom Vanity

VANITY-BANNER

Choosing the perfect freestanding bathroom vanity is a crucial step in any bathroom renovation. It not only serves as a stylish focal point but also provides essential storage and enhances the room's overall functionality. With numerous options available, selecting the right vanity can be daunting. Here’s a comprehensive guide to help you navigate through the process and find the perfect freestanding bathroom vanity for your needs.

1. Identify Your Style Preference

The journey to finding your perfect vanity starts with identifying your style preference. Do you envision a rustic charm with a wooden cabinet and iron hardware, or do you lean towards a sleek, modern design with clean lines and polished finishes? Inspiration can be drawn from various bathroom designs and trends to help you pinpoint the style that resonates with you the most.

2. Measure Your Space

Accurate measurements are fundamental in choosing a vanity that fits well in your bathroom without compromising safety and accessibility. Measure the available space carefully, considering the placement of doors, fixtures, and plumbing. Ensure there is enough clearance on each side to avoid a cramped feel and to meet Universal Design standards.

3. Select the Right Material

The type of material you choose for your vanity cabinets is pivotal for durability and aesthetic appeal. Options include solid wood, particleboard, and MDF, each offering different levels of strength, moisture resistance, and cost. Solid wood vanities, particularly oak or walnut, are higher-end options known for their strength and beauty.

4. Consider Storage Solutions

The storage needs of your bathroom are crucial when choosing a vanity. Opt for a vanity with ample cabinets or drawers if you need extra storage space for towels and toiletries. For smaller bathrooms, consider a wall-mounted or minimalist console vanity that embodies simplicity while meeting basic storage needs.

5. Choose the Right Countertop

The countertop is the focal point of the vanity and must withstand constant use while maintaining its visual appeal. Popular materials include stone, known for its elegance and durability, and wood, offering a warm, natural look. Each material adds a distinct character to the vanity, contributing to the overall ambiance of the bathroom.

6. Select the Appropriate Sink Type

The type of sink you choose should complement your vanity and bathroom style. Options include drop-in, under-mounted, and vessel sinks. Undermount sinks are popular for their seamless look, while integral sinks offer a sleek and cohesive aesthetic. Vessel sinks make a statement and are ideal for contemporary or farmhouse-themed remodels.

7. Accessories and Hardware

Accessories such as hardware and towel bars are small yet significant elements that can enhance the vanity's appearance and functionality. Choose hardware that complements the style of your vanity and bathroom. For example, polished brass, brushed nickel, or matte black finishes can add a cohesive look to your bathroom.

8. Additional Features

Consider additional features that can personalize your bathroom vanity. Built-in legs can add a furniture-like touch, while soft-close doors and drawers provide a quiet and damage-resistant operation. Concealed hinges can offer a clean aesthetic, and dovetail drawers ensure strength and durability.
